Note:   England in 1633, and Settled In New Haven in 1639, With Numerous Biographical Notes and Sketches; Also, Some account of the Descendants of John Tuttle of Dover, N.H.; Richard Tuttle of Boston; John Tuttle of Ipswich; and Henry Tuthill of Hingham, Mass; To Which Are Appended Genealogical Notes of Several Alliled Families, By GEORGE FREDERICK TUTTLE, Printed and Published by Tuttle & Co., Official State Printers, Rutland, VT, 1883:
 p.566
 "Aaron Tuttle, b. June 19, 1760; d. Sept. 15, 1836, a. 75; m. REBECCA WOOSTER, b. May 10, 1772; d. Oct. 4, 1772; d. Oct. 4, 1855, in 84th yr.
 I. OLIVE, Jan. 14, 1791; m. DANIEL RIGBY. II. CYRUS TUTTLE, Jan. 14, 1793; d. July 20, 1870; rem. to Oxford, N. Y., where he was a Justice of the Peace and an officer of the Episcopal Society several yrs.; m. KESIAH BRISTOL, by whom he had one child; (2) CATHARINE BENNETT, s. i.
 III. ANNA TUTTLE, Jan. 20, 1795; d. 1876; m. March 8, 1815, ISAAC BENHAM, b. Aug. 2, 1791; res. Hamden, Conn. 1. WILLIAM, March 24, 1817, 2. ISAAC, July 6, 1821; d. next day. 3. JARED, May 18, 1823, 4, BETSEY ANN, Sept. 30, 1827; d. July 30, 1846.
 IV. DANIEL, Sept. 4, 1797; m. SALLY PLATT V. BETSEY, Jan. 31, 1800; m. SAMUEL W. TREAT VI. AARON, b. March 4, 1802; m. Nov. 20, 1822, ANNA ABBOTT, dau. of DAVID of Middlebury, b. Aug 9, 1800; res. Westville, Conn. 1. JAMES, 2. JEROME, 3. CELESTIA, m. BURTON DICKERMAN
 VII. WILLIAM L. TUTTLE, July 2, 1804; m. EMERETTA MANVILLE; rem. to Oxford, N. Y., and d. Dec. 8, 1864; chil. b. in Oxford, and live there. 1. CYRUS (dec.) 2. MARY, 3. EMERETT, 4. ELLEN.
 VIII. DAVID N., July 20, 1806; m. EUPHEMIA DECKERTY IX. HARRY, Jan. 20, 1809; d. Nov 30, 1832; m. HARRIET MUNNS and had one dau. 1. HARRIET, March 11, 1833; m. SIMON TERRILL
 X. ARAD, Sept. 12, 1814; res. Quindar, Kas., where he d. of heart disease, Oct. 27, 1870. He was a Justice of the Peace; m. ELIZA MUNSON; (2) ELIZABETH RICHARDSON. i. by 1st m.: 1. FRANK, 2. HELEN, i. by 2d m.: 3. FLORA, res. Topeka, Kas."
